Tango Underground

Biography

Five Saint Louis musicians with various musical backgrounds have come together to form the unique lineup that is Tango Underground. The musicians are Peter Henderson on piano, Jeffrey Collins on bandoneon, Amy Greenhalgh on violin, Dan Rubright on guitar and Ben Wheeler on bass. The band is modeled after Astor Piazzolla's own tango quintet and features his arrangements just as they were played by Piazzolla himself. What makes the music and ensemble unique is the instrumentation and blend of styles. Peter, Amy, and Jeffrey are all classical players that frequently perform with the Saint Louis Symphony and other orchestras nationwide. Dan and Ben bring years of jazz improvisation and composition experience to the group. Jeffrey, mostly known as a reed player and doubler, has taken on the bandoneon which has become the voice of the tango worldwide. The bandoneon, a complicated and challenging instrument began its life in Germany and soon found its way to Argentina and the tango community. The instrumentation and blend of tango, modern jazz, classical music, rock and avant-Garde elements creates a sound that Tango Underground (with a synergy all their own) brings to life.
